CHAPTER II PEOPLE'S CONSULTATIVE ASSEMBLY
Article 2
The People’s Consultative Assembly consists of the members of The House of Representatives and the members of The Council of Representatives of The Regions elected through general elections, and regulated further by law.
The People’s Consultative Assembly holds a meeting at least once in every five years in the capital of the state.
Any decisions of the People’s Consultative Assembly is made by voting.
Article 3
The People’s Consultative Assembly has the authority to amend and enact the Constitution.
The People’s Consultative Assembly inaugurates the President and/or Vice-President.
The People’s Consultative Assembly may only discharge the President and/or Vice-President during his/her tenure in accordance with the Constitution.
